Title: Forward Deployed Security Engineer Location: Washington, DC Hybrid Job Description: About the Team Security is at the foundation of OpenAI’s mission to ensure that artificial general intelligence benefits all of humanity. The Security team protects OpenAI’s technology, people, and products. We are technical in what we build but are operational in how we do our work, and are committed to supporting all products and research at OpenAI. Our Security team tenets include: prioritizing for impact, enabling researchers, preparing for future transformative technologies, and engaging a robust security culture. About the Role Our technologies support some of the most important and impactful work in the world, including our strategic and high-impact customers in the public sector. As a Forward Deployed Security Engineer (FDSecE) you will be responsible for securing these novel applications of OpenAI’s technology. We’re looking for motivated, tenacious, and curious people who will work closely with engineering teams to ensure our infrastructure deployments are highly secure against our adversaries. As an FDSecE, you will embed directly throughout the lifecycle, working on-site and being hands-on to ensure the overall security of these deployments from design to production and through ongoing operations. This role is preferred to be based in Washington DC but may consider remote work. We use a hybrid work model of 3 days in the office per week and offer relocation assistance to new employees. Travel to and working from customer sites is required for this role. In this role, you will: - Deeply embed with our most strategic public sector customers to implement and maintain robust security controls. - Be a design and technical thought partner by leveraging security expertise on protective controls including access controls, authentication, encryption, network, and system security. - Collaborate closely with teammates, cross-functional teams, customers, and service providers to achieve security and compliance goals. - Ensure continuity of critical security and monitoring controls through routine security assessments, threat monitoring, and security validation exercises. You might thrive in this role if you have: - An active US security clearance. - 5+ years of security engineering experience, with an emphasis on infrastructure security, application security, network security, datacenter security, and systems engineering. - Familiarity with deployment models, including to cloud platforms (Azure, AWS) and the underlying infrastructure primitives (Kubernetes, Terraform) - Proficiency in programming languages such as Python, Golang, or similar. - A proven track record of developing high-quality, scalable, and secure infrastructure. - Experience with security operations including insider threat monitoring, network/endpoint detection and response, or red team or penetration testing operations. - Comprehensive knowledge of modern adversary tactics, techniques, and procedures. - The ability to work collaboratively and effectively in a cross-functional team environment. - Thrive in dynamic environments and can navigate ambiguity with ease.
